Suggestion #01:

AI has chance to know number; but not location, of combat enemy naval units (cruisers, battleships, subs and carriers) in North Atlantic, South Atlantic, Baltic, Blacksea, Mediterrean and Red Sea.

Novice AI - 0%

Beginner AI - 25%

Intermediate AI - 50%

Expert AI - 75%

Genius AI - 100%

AI will use this information to guide its selection of an operational strategy for its naval units.

Creation of AI naval regions would use the same routine used for defining weather regions, and can be altered as needed for other map layouts.

From my perspective, at the operational level the AI needs its own routines for losses from Naval combat are more risky and harder to recover from.

Building on my prior post;

Italian Naval AI

1. If Italy has 3:1 advantage over allied naval forces in Med then it adopts an offensive strategy in this theature and seeks to sink the Allied Naval forces in the Med.

2. If Italty has 1:2 disadvantage vs. allied naval forces then it will adopt a defensive strategy in the Med.

Also, the AI needs to decide on an overall war strategy that may or may not emphasize Naval combat.
